Output d7688b48ce190d2cb923935cee53a3bd214767d00efc45d89d1c9bccac75c43c:10

value
2950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f376ed9b84b6f3737e8dc63c1db98696b6e613 OP_EQUAL
address
3BMEXuB3Qm118EVTsxbQVg8Rz9ZUNeKQay
transaction
d7688b48ce190d2cb923935cee53a3bd214767d00efc45d89d1c9bccac75c43c
confirmations
365509
spent
true